The speed of a boat in still water is 9
km/hr and the speed of the stream
is 2.5 km/hr. How much time will
the boat take to go 9.1 km against
the stream?
(1) 1 hr 20 min. (2) 1 hr.24 min.
(3) 1 hr.30 min. (4) 2 hrs.24 min.
(5) None of these

Answer:

option 2

Step-by-step explanation:

Speed of boat in still water (Sb) = 9 km/hr, Speed of stream (Sc) = 2.5 km/hr, Distance against the stream = 9.1 km

Speed of boat upstream = speed of boat - the speed of the stream

The speed of upstream = 9 - 2.5 = 6.5 km/hr  

Now, time= Distance/speed  

Time = 9.1/6.5, or 7/5 Or, time = 1+[2/5] Or, 1 hr + (2/5)*60 = 1 hr + 24 minutes

or

Time = 9.1/6.5 = 1.4hr

ie, 1.4hr*60=84min

84min = 60 min + 24 min = 1hr 24 min
